Transaction 3ad56411c72068f044eb14738577059104a49f625fbfcf8fea5dbb3ebfd55142
1 Input
1 Output
-
3ad56411c72068f044eb14738577059104a49f625fbfcf8fea5dbb3ebfd55142:0
- value
- 878608
- script pubkey
- OP_0 OP_PUSHBYTES_20 0453ba25ddada8b99fa4d38fde5f0df0dd838a4f
- address
- bc1qq3fm5fwa4k5tn8ay6w8auhcd7rwc8zj0rqw69l